当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

华为云 对象存储,华为云对象存储在网页上的部署指南及实践案例

华为云 对象存储,华为云对象存储在网页上的部署指南及实践案例

华为云对象存储提供详细的部署指南和实践案例,涵盖网页部署流程及操作步骤,助力用户轻松构建高效、安全的云存储解决方案。...

华为云对象存储提供详细的部署指南和实践案例,涵盖网页部署流程及操作步骤,助力用户轻松构建高效、安全的云存储解决方案。

随着互联网技术的飞速发展,数据存储和传输的需求日益增长,华为云对象存储(COS)作为一款高性能、高可靠、可扩展的云存储服务,为广大开发者提供了便捷的数据存储解决方案,本文将详细介绍华为云对象存储在网页上的部署方法,并结合实际案例进行讲解,帮助您快速掌握部署技巧。

华为云对象存储简介

华为云对象存储(COS)是一款基于分布式存储架构的云存储服务,具有以下特点:

  1. 高性能:支持百万级并发访问,满足大规模数据存储需求。

  2. 高可靠:采用多副本存储机制,确保数据安全可靠。

    华为云 对象存储,华为云对象存储在网页上的部署指南及实践案例

    图片来源于网络,如有侵权联系删除

  3. 可扩展:支持无限扩容,满足业务增长需求。

  4. 易用性:提供丰富的API接口,方便开发者快速集成。

  5. 成本优势:按需付费,降低企业IT成本。

部署步骤

注册华为云账号

您需要注册华为云账号并登录,如未注册,请访问华为云官网(https://www.huaweicloud.com/)进行注册。

创建存储桶

登录华为云控制台,进入对象存储服务页面,点击“创建存储桶”,在创建存储桶页面,填写存储桶名称、存储桶类型、存储区域等信息,然后点击“创建”。

上传文件

在存储桶列表中,找到您刚刚创建的存储桶,点击进入,在存储桶页面,点击“上传文件”,选择要上传的文件,然后点击“上传”。

配置访问权限

为了确保数据安全,您需要对存储桶中的文件设置访问权限,在存储桶页面,点击“访问控制”,选择“策略管理”,然后创建新的访问策略,在策略配置页面,设置访问权限、访问者等信息,最后点击“保存”。

集成到网页

在网页开发过程中,您需要使用COS的API接口进行文件上传、下载等操作,以下是一个简单的示例:

(1)获取COS签名

在华为云控制台,进入对象存储服务页面,找到您创建的存储桶,点击“访问控制”,选择“密钥管理”,然后复制COS密钥。

(2)编写JavaScript代码

华为云 对象存储,华为云对象存储在网页上的部署指南及实践案例

图片来源于网络,如有侵权联系删除

在网页中,编写JavaScript代码实现文件上传功能,以下是一个简单的示例:

var cos = new COS({
  SecretId: 'your_secret_id',
  SecretKey: 'your_secret_key',
  Region: 'your_region'
});
cos.putObject({
  Bucket: 'your_bucket_name',
  Key: 'your_object_key',
  Body: file
}, function(err, data) {
  if (err) {
    console.log(err);
  } else {
    console.log(data);
  }
});

部署网页

将编写好的网页部署到服务器或云主机上,即可实现文件上传、下载等功能。

实践案例

以下是一个使用华为云对象存储实现图片上传和展示的实践案例:

  1. 创建存储桶:在华为云控制台创建一个名为“image-storage”的存储桶。

  2. 上传图片:将图片上传到存储桶中。

  3. 编写网页代码:

<!DOCTYPE html>
<html>
<head>
  <title>图片上传展示</title>
  <script src="https://cdn.jsdelivr.net/npm/cos-js-sdk-v5@5.3.0/dist/cos-js-sdk-v5.min.js"></script>
</head>
<body>
  <input type="file" id="fileInput" />
  <button onclick="uploadImage()">上传图片</button>
  <img id="imagePreview" src="" alt="图片预览" />
  <script>
    var cos = new COS({
      SecretId: 'your_secret_id',
      SecretKey: 'your_secret_key',
      Region: 'your_region'
    });
    function uploadImage() {
      var file = document.getElementById('fileInput').files[0];
      cos.putObject({
        Bucket: 'image-storage',
        Key: file.name,
        Body: file
      }, function(err, data) {
        if (err) {
          console.log(err);
        } else {
          document.getElementById('imagePreview').src = data.Location;
        }
      });
    }
  </script>
</body>
</html>

部署网页:将编写好的网页部署到服务器或云主机上,即可实现图片上传和展示功能。

本文详细介绍了华为云对象存储在网页上的部署方法,并结合实际案例进行了讲解,通过本文的学习,您应该能够掌握以下内容:

  1. 华为云对象存储的特点和优势。

  2. 部署华为云对象存储的步骤。

  3. 集成COS API接口到网页。

  4. 实现图片上传和展示功能。

希望本文对您有所帮助,祝您在华为云对象存储的实践中取得成功!

黑狐家游戏

发表评论

最新文章